Practical Steps for Implementation

Here are some steps to incorporate custom web fonts effectively:

  • Choose fonts that align with project themes.
  • Test compatibility across different browsers.
  • Optimize files to ensure fast loading times.

These actions help maintain performance while enhancing aesthetics. For beginners, starting with simple projects allows hands-on experience without overwhelming complexity.
